Yay! I had today off. Since I had the free time, I went to another movie: Hotrod

Story- The idea of a wannabe stunt man has a lot of potential humor in it already. Andy Samberg has a natural charisma as Rod Kimble that fits with this type of character. There are some over-the-top scenes where the joke has nothing to do with the story, but they does add some laughs. The story itself is pretty weak, but it's hard to have a good story and decent comedy at the same time *cough* 40 Year Old Virgin *cough*.

Character Development- Not bad. I say this because they left the character development to the lead, instead of trying to water down the rest of the cast by giving them filler-laden backgrounds that nobody cares about. Even Rod's history is only slightly mentioned, and consequently, less equals more in this department. People who are willing to pay money to see this movie aren't going to care what Rod's childhood was like.

Visuals- Outstanding stunt work. Some of the stunts in the move looked real and looked really painful.

Direction- Pretty good considering this is Akiva Schaffer's first big screen project. As he matures in tinsel town, his work will become more refined. I believe that since he's only really worked with SNL as a director, he feels that every moment needs to be filled with some kind of laughs to keep the audience interested. Since this movie has been a moderate success, I'm sure we'll see more from him.
